Sand Leaper
Transmitter is on Immaculate Recs.Here's the complete tracklist,with added label info by me(I'm the record label memorizer!!!):

Luke Slater - Live @ Loveparade 2001

Planetary Assault Systems - Coad Warrior 1 (Peacefrog)
Zzino vs Filterheadz - African Bulldozer
Ben Sims - Manipulated (Adam Beyer Remix) (Primate)
Jeff Mills - UFO (Axis/Music Man)
Surgeon - Midnight Club Tracks 2 (Counterbalance)
Luke Slater - ? (Peacefrog)
Michel De Hey vs Literon - Transmitter (Jamie Anderson Remix) (Immaculate)
